A Broken Pot, a Mended Heart: A Son’s Journey Through Grief and Forgiveness

Ryan had turned his rose plant into a tribute to his late mother, mixing her ashes into the soil and nurturing it with care.

But when his estranged father, Larry, accidentally knocked it over during an uninvited visit, the moment triggered deep pain and long-held resentment.

The shattered pot wasn’t just broken clay—it symbolized a deeper fracture between a grieving son and a father who’d been emotionally absent when he was needed most.

Their time together revealed the emotional distance between them, rooted in past hurt and misunderstood intentions.

Larry had claimed to visit because of illness, but Ryan discovered it was a cover for simply wanting to reconnect.

That deception, combined with the accidental destruction of the rose plant, led to a painful confrontation.

Ryan expelled his father from his home, overwhelmed by grief and the sense of losing his last physical link to his mother.

Over time, Ryan worked through his pain, finding comfort in writing and gardening. Though the original rose didn’t survive,

he planted new ones using the soil he salvaged. The garden grew, and so did Ryan’s understanding of forgiveness. When he learned of his father’s

passing, he didn’t attend the funeral—but he found a way to express his feelings through a heartfelt letter, finally opening the door to healing.

In the end, Ryan realized that his mother’s spirit wasn’t confined to a single plant or pot. It lived in his memories, his habits, and even parts

of his father. As spring rain fell and new roses bloomed, he whispered to the sky, ready to move forward—still grieving, but learning to forgive.
